Handover Note — Pool Car Key Cabinet (Facilities Desk)

Marit, before I go on leave: the pool car key cabinet is the grey unit behind the desk at Ashgrove House, not the one in the post room — that one is decommissioned. Keys for the two Dunlin hatchbacks hang on hooks 1 and 2; the estate car key is on hook 5. Always log the odometer reading in the blue folder when keys go out or come back. The cabinet's keypad code is below.

turnstile pass: bdg-AFO-1

Subject: Handover — digest scheduler

Taking over from me effective Monday. Digest batches for the Mailloft plugin API run hourly at :15; plugin authors register cadence via the manifest, not cron. If a batch stalls, check the `digest_runs` table for rows stuck in `claimed`. Don't requeue manually more than once — duplicates go out otherwise. The scheduler state lives in the ops database, reachable at:

database URL for bahop-yagep: mssql://sildor_svc:35ha7jz@db-fb6d.nelvrodyn.example:5432/casath

Runbook: deep-link routing in the Fernpath mobile SDK. Plugin authors must register their URL patterns in the manifest before the router will dispatch to them; unregistered paths fall back to the default home screen. Conflicting patterns resolve by longest-prefix match, then registration order. Test links in the sandbox scheme first, since production schemes are cached aggressively on-device and may take up to an hour to refresh. If dispatch fails silently, capture a routing dump and include the trace token shown below.

session token of kahag-bawip = htk6_729d08

As part of the Lanterhill Group's revenue stabilisation plan, we will transition all Meridix subscriptions from monthly to annual billing beginning next quarter. Branch managers should review their renewal pipelines carefully and flag any accounts likely to resist the change. Discount authority remains capped at twelve percent; exceptions require sign-off from regional finance. Training materials arrive in week two, and each branch must confirm readiness by month end. Please treat the following guidance as strictly internal.

board note of kadug-tawig: Only 5 of the 100 pilot accounts renewed Oliath, so a churn review is set for April 15.